Mechanisms of just how painkiller eliminates discomfort mapped out

.In a research study published in Scientific research, researchers at Karolinska Institutet describe the nerve organs processes behind exactly how morphine relieves ache. This is valuable knowledge due to the fact that the drug possesses such serious adverse effects.Painkiller is actually a powerful pain reliever that belongs to the team of opioids. It shuts out signs in the ache paths and also enhances sensations of delight. Morphine acts on a number of core as well as peripheral pain pathways in the physical body, but the neural procedures behind the ache comfort have not previously been actually entirely comprehended.Analysts have right now examined just how painkiller relieves ache utilizing numerous new experimental strategies. They have actually left open lab creatures to morphine and then handled to "record" the neurons that the morphine switched on in the creatures. This allowed the analysts to recognize, classify and also artificially regulate the neurons in the neural pathways involved in discomfort relief.Painkiller switches on a 'painkiller set'.The researchers found that painkiller has an effect on a selected collection of nerve cells in the brain in the part referred to as the rostral ventromedial medulla (RVM). All together, these neurons create a kind of 'morphine set'. This is actually a group of nerve cells whose adjustment in activity causes pain alleviation.When the scientists artificially inactivated the neurons within this team, they totally eliminated the effects of morphine on discomfort. When they revived the nerve cells, they were able to likewise create the ache alleviation.A specific kind of nerve cell that wires to the spine was actually discovered to play a main job in the 'painkiller ensemble'. In the spinal cord, these neurons attach to supposed repressive nerve cells that reduce pain signaling in the spine and therefore protect against discomfort.Likely high-risk drug.When utilized as a medicine in health care, painkiller has potentially quite severe adverse effects in relations to substance addiction, abuse, overdose as well as death." It has been tough to discover approaches to handle ache without triggering these risky side effects," claims Patrik Ernfors, teacher at the Division of Medical Biochemistry and also Biophysics at Karolinska Institutet and also the innovator of the research.He as well as his colleagues currently hope that much deeper expertise of exactly how painkiller works in the physical body can easily help in reducing side effects in the future." The research study is very important considering that know-how of the neural process and also tissues may discuss how morphine may possess such an effective pain-relieving impact. It might likewise offer details on exactly how these processes vary coming from those that induce the sensation of exhilaration, health as well as dependence," says Patrik Ernfors.In the next measure, the researchers intend to go even further and explore the reasons the discomfort alleviation minimizes an increasing number of along with lasting use painkiller.The research study has been actually cashed due to the Swedish Research Council, the European Research Study Council as well as the Knut as well as Alice Wallenberg Structure.
